In 1959, H.K. Razdan started a small trading business in India, dealing in bicycle parts and raw materials. There was no grand factory, no sprawling network — just a sharp understanding of what Indian manufacturers needed and a relentless drive to deliver it.
More than six decades later, that business has become Harman Group — one of India’s most trusted names in footwear manufacturing machinery solutions, leather goods and accessories manufacturing solutions and various other industries. But the path from there to here is anything but ordinary.

Building a Business on Relationships, Not Just Transactions
Harman’s early years were defined by a principle that still drives the company today: understand what the customer actually needs, then go find the best way to deliver it.
That philosophy led to a pivotal decision — forging direct trade relationships with Italian manufacturers, at a time when most Indian companies had limited access to advanced international technology. Italy was, and remains, a global leader in precision machinery and manufacturing innovation. Getting a foot in that door changed everything.
The partnership didn’t just expand Harman’s product catalogue. It earned the company a gold medal for excellence in foreign trade — early recognition that this was a business doing things differently.
The Move That Defined the Company
The 1980s brought a turning point. India’s leather and footwear industry was growing rapidly, but the machinery available domestically couldn’t keep pace with demand or quality expectations. Harman saw the gap.
The company began importing advanced Italian machinery — clicker presses, cutting systems, and finishing equipment — directly into the Indian market. For many manufacturers, this was their first access to technology that could match international production standards.
It wasn’t just about selling machines. Harman helped factories understand what the equipment could do, how to integrate it into existing workflows, and how to get the most out of every investment. That advisory approach turned first-time buyers into long-term partners.

From Machinery Supplier to Complete Solutions Provider
Over the years, Harman Group has evolved well beyond importing and distributing machines. The company now operates specialised divisions that address the full spectrum of manufacturing needs.
Cutting Dies Manufacturing is one of the company’s core strengths. Harman manufactures high-precision steel cutting dies used across the leather, footwear, automotive, and non-metallic materials industries. These dies are engineered for accuracy, durability, and clean cuts — critical for any production line where consistency matters.
Alongside traditional die cutting, Harman offers the Die-Less Cutting Machine — a system that eliminates the need for physical dies altogether. For manufacturers running short production cycles or working with frequently changing designs, the die-less cutting machine dramatically reduces setup time and material waste. It’s the kind of innovation that doesn’t just improve a process; it changes the economics of production.
The company also provides swing-arm clicker machines, finishing systems, and complete turnkey factory solutions — from initial setup and machinery selection through to production line optimisation.
